Output 26878cccf33b31c2518f834fe8704a9ba9b32639085351c8b1bfc7eab2c2e1e5:0

value
22773017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2075470036fbb02015d0bdb93b075ced2ab016b7 OP_EQUAL
address
34ee3FkvY3wR7hCnSw64DGDGdUo9UbRN2m
transaction
26878cccf33b31c2518f834fe8704a9ba9b32639085351c8b1bfc7eab2c2e1e5
spent
true